Background

Greenlight Re is an active Member of Lloyd’s providing capacity to a range of syndicates while developing a market leading reputation in identifying and supporting early stage Insurtechs and investing in 40+ Insurtechs to date.

Greenlight has a track record of building long term strategic relationships with early stage Insurtechs supporting them with:

  • Resource and expertise
  • Reinsurance capacity
  • Capital investment

In order to deliver greater support to its Insurtech partners Greenlight and Asta combined to develop an Insurtech focused syndicate to assist Greenlight in accessing Insurtech business using Lloyd’s licensing and brand.

The decision was taken to create an innovative Syndicate in a box (SIAB) given access to Lloyd’s in that way:

  • Facilitates entrepreneurial business
  • Facilitates testing and learning
  • Provides a quicker entry process and
  • Provides an efficient model

Solution

To create a SIAB, Syndicate 3456, enabled Greenlight Re to provide capacity to its growing portfolio of Insurtechs.

A Syndicate in a box (SIAB) is a market facing syndicate that differs from a traditional syndicate in the following ways:

  • A SIAB can write less than £100m GWP in year one
  • A SIAB should predominately write short-tail business
  • A SIAB should have a projected net operating expense ratio (operating and acquisition cost) of less than 35% in its third year

SIABs offer sponsors with innovative and entrepreneurial business cases an opportunity to join the Lloyd’s market.

Risk Appetite

  • Lead and follow with line sizes up to 100%
  • Early-stage MGAs
  • Broad range of insurtech opportunities in classes including Travel, General Liability, SME, Medical, Cyber and Cargo.

In Q3 2021, Greenlight began working with the Asta Business Development team and in January 2022, in principle approval was granted by Lloyd’s to establish SIAB Syndicate 3456, which commenced underwriting effective April 1st, 2022.

It signalled the end of a detailed and innovative process which saw the Asta team deliver critical and ambitious speed to market in a matter of months.

Delivery

  • Following several months of working closely together, Asta and Greenlight Re secured “in principle” approval from the Lloyd’s Council for the creation of Greenlight Syndicate 3456 on 31 January 2022
  • Syndicate 3456 is fully managed by Asta and final approval was secured to commence underwriting business incepting April, 2022, following an Asta-led accelerated approvals process
